FEDERAL INCOME, ESTATE & GIFT TAX PROJECT 1 (OUTLINE AGENDA FOR DISCUSSION OF INCOME TAX MATERIALS, March 5, 1952)

handle is hein.ali/aliftp0246 and id is 1 raw text is: March 5, 1952

Outline Agenda for Discussion of Income Tax Materials
at Meeting of the Council
TRUSTS AND ESTATES
(Discussion Draft No. 6)
1. Treatment of simple trusts. §§ X801, X825.
2. Definition of distributable net income. § X815.
3. Treatment of complex trusts (those distributing corpus or specially
allocating classes of net income). §§ X820, X821, X840.
4. Election of estate to be treated as trust or as individual. § X875
through § X885.
5. Adoption of and statutory formulation of Clifford Regulations. § X850
through § X860.
INCOME FROM INSURANCE CONTRACTS
(Discussion Draft No. 5)
1. Retention of exemption for insurance proceeds paid by reason of death
of insured. § X125(a).
2. Extension of the exemption to insurance policies transferred for a
valuable consideration.
3. Includibility of interest earned on insurance proceeds after death of
the insured. § X125(c).
INCOME FROM ANNUITY CONTRACTS
(Discussion Draft No. 5)
1. Elimination of the present 3% rule.
2. Adoption of rule by which cost is returned over the life expectancy of
the annuitant. § X126(a) and (b).
